Magnum Ice Cream H1 FY26 operating profit rises 3.1% to €587 million; revenue climbs 4.2% to €4.7 billion
Reuters2026/07/30 06:05- The Magnum Ice Cream Company posted H1 2026 net profit of €349 million, down 24.8%, while diluted EPS was €0.55.
- Revenue rose 4.2% to €4.69 billion; organic sales growth was 4.7%, split between volume growth of 2.5% and price growth of 2.2%.
- Operating profit increased 3.1% to €587 million; net finance costs climbed to €72 million, driven by interest on credit facilities and bonds.
- Free cash flow jumped to €273 million from a favorable €173 million working-capital move tied to its interim operating model with Unilever.
- Outlook reaffirmed: 2026 organic sales growth of 3% to 5%, reported adjusted EBITDA margin improvement of 0 to 20 bps.
